Please note, there is a significant difference between Vanar Chain's coin value and its market price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Cryptocurrency investors typically determine Vanar Chain value by looking at such factors as its true mass adoption, usability, application, safety as well as its ability to resist fraud and manipulation. On the other hand, Vanar Chain's price is the amount at which it trades on the cryptocurrency exchange or other digital marketplace that truly represents its supply and demand.

Vanar Chain Market Risk Indicators

Today, many novice investors tend to focus exclusively on investment returns with little concern for Vanar Chain's investment risk. Other traders do consider volatility but use just one or two very conventional indicators such as Vanar Chain's standard deviation. In reality, there are many statistical measures that can use Vanar Chain historical prices to predict the future Vanar Chain's volatility.
Sophisticated investors, who have witnessed many market ups and downs, anticipate that the market will even out over time. This tendency of Vanar Chain's price to converge to an average value over time is called mean reversion. However, historically, high market prices usually discourage investors that believe in mean reversion to invest, while low prices are viewed as an opportunity to buy.

Vanar Chain lagged returns against current returns

Autocorrelation, which is Vanar Chain crypto coin's lagged correlation, explains the relationship between observations of its time series of returns over different periods of time. The observations are said to be independent if autocorrelation is zero. Autocorrelation is calculated as a function of mean and variance and can have practical application in predicting Vanar Chain's crypto coin expected returns. We can calculate the autocorrelation of Vanar Chain returns to help us make a trade decision. For example, suppose you find that Vanar Chain has exhibited high autocorrelation historically, and you observe that the crypto coin is moving up for the past few days. In that case, you can expect the price movement to match the lagging time series.

Vanar Chain technical crypto coin analysis exercises models and trading practices based on price and volume transformations, such as the moving averages, relative strength index, regressions, price and return correlations, business cycles, crypto market cycles, or different charting patterns.
A focus of Vanar Chain technical analysis is to determine if market prices reflect all relevant information impacting that market. A technical analyst looks at the history of Vanar Chain trading pattern rather than external drivers such as economic, fundamental, or social events. It is believed that price action tends to repeat itself due to investors' collective, patterned behavior. Hence technical analysis focuses on identifiable price trends and conditions. More Info...
